Pelican Island Audubon Society, Vero Beach, FL Distributes over 15,800 Native Trees and Plants.

Over the past three years, the Pelican Island Audubon Society has distributed over 15,800 native plants and trees as part of the “100,000 Trees for Life/Plants for Birds” project. They offer free Live Oak, Bald Cypress, and Mahogany trees, which are native to Florida and support production of nectar, seeds, berries, and insects to attract birds and butterflies. In addition, … Continue reading Pelican Island Audubon Society, Vero Beach, FL Distributes over 15,800 Native Trees and Plants.

27 South Beach Oceanfront Property Owners are Holding Out on the Sector 7 Beach and Dune Restoration Project, Vero Beach, FL.

Indian River County is seeking to obtain “perpetual” beach easements (Beach Management and Assessment Easement) from 90% of the property owners between Treasure Coast subdivision in the north and Floralton Beach subdivision in the south, for the county to begin their Sector 7 District Five beach nourishment project.  The easement would allow access on the homeowner’s … Continue reading 27 South Beach Oceanfront Property Owners are Holding Out on the Sector 7 Beach and Dune Restoration Project, Vero Beach, FL.
